The Operations Leader – Animal Care promotes and ensures the efficient and effective operations of the Companion Animal Department and drives the sales of aquatic pets, reptiles, birds, and small companion animals. The Operations Leader – Animal Care will coach and mentor all Pet Care Center partners in the processes to support and drive the guest experience and animal care. The Operations Leader – Animal Care is responsible for training, developing, supporting operations scheduling and leading a high-performing team that delivers the Companion Animal department’s budgeted sales goals, gross margin, animal, and merchandise shrink targets. They will also assist in managing all aspects of the Pet Care Center’s business in accordance with Petco operational standards and safety procedures. Responsibilities include utilizing business acumen to measure, analyze and diagnose business trends and implement improvement plans; ensuring health and well-being of live animals per Petco standards; adhering to Veterinary Protocol for sick animals; processing register transactions to create great guest experiences; training and coaching partners in Animal Care, Aquatics, and Companion Animal Maintenance; ordering live animals efficiently; maintaining operational standards and high presentation standards; partnering with merchandising leaders to ensure proper stock levels; handling adoption animal documentation; leading and coaching partners in guest service; managing partner scheduling; recruiting, hiring, training, coaching, and succession planning; supporting Omni Channel initiatives; acting as Leader on Duty for Pet Care Center execution and compliance; promoting a positive leadership culture; modeling inspiring leadership; promoting safety; fostering a collaborative culture; prioritizing talent development; and engaging as a brand representative. Education and experience requirements include a high school diploma or equivalent, some college preferred, 1+ years management experience required (2+ preferred), valid driver's license, proficiency in communication, organizational and computer skills, and strong guest service aptitude. Supervisory responsibility includes direct supervision of Operations Specialists & Senior Aquatics Specialists. Work environment involves indoor duties with some physical activity and occasional travel. Continuous public contact and coordination with various departments and external contacts are required.
